Arrowmark Financial Corp (BANX) - Total Liabilities

Latest as of June 2025: $66.02 Million USD

Based on the latest financial reports, Arrowmark Financial Corp (BANX) has total liabilities worth $66.02 Million USD as of June 2025. Total liabilities represent everything the company owes to external parties, combining both current liabilities—like accounts payable, short-term debt, and accrued expenses—and non-current liabilities such as long-term debt, pension obligations, lease liabilities, and deferred tax liabilities. Annual Total Liabilities for Arrowmark Financial Corp (2013–2024)

The table below shows the annual total liabilities of Arrowmark Financial Corp from 2013 to 2024.

Year Total Liabilities Change
2024-12-31 $53.11 Million +3.62%
2023-12-31 $51.26 Million -15.75%
2022-12-31 $60.84 Million -6.74%
2021-12-31 $65.24 Million +37.13%
2020-12-31 $47.57 Million +121.22%
2019-12-31 $21.50 Million -61.49%
2018-12-31 $55.83 Million +90.04%
2017-12-31 $29.38 Million -56.40%
2016-12-31 $67.38 Million +30.18%
2015-12-31 $51.76 Million +26.58%
2014-12-31 $40.89 Million +2009.54%
2013-12-31 $1.94 Million --
